Had great fun getting all my kit sorted into the new house!

Basically there's only one outside wall I could use so had to get a rather large Ikea wardrobe, raise it off the floor so it's flush to the wall and bolt through it into the external brickwork. A couple of friends fitted it for me and then trimmed the bottom so it looks built in to the skirting board etc.
